Transaction 12e37bc3dcdc07d59726a915fab9b66cb0c1dcd8995477bea56ff59cb215373e

1 Input
1 Outputs
  • 12e37bc3dcdc07d59726a915fab9b66cb0c1dcd8995477bea56ff59cb215373e:0
  • value  156000
    address  3EE7EbiKC2bLekXZVmLNsPdZcaxiiCoRkS